New airport of Bella Patagonia Argentina.

"El Calafate International Airport" SAWC. This development is the external representation of the airport, trying to be as close to the real thing as possible.

- All land services available.
- It has the open hangar of the "Aeroclub Lago Argentino".
- New gateway recently installed.

General information:
El Calafate "Comandante Armando Tola" International Airport, (IATA: FTE - ICAO: SAWC - FAA: ECA) is an airport serving the city of El Calafate, in the province of Santa Cruz, Argentina. The airport is located 23 km from the city center.

It has a single track of 2,550 x 45 m and a terminus of 2,800 m². The airport was built by the Government of the Province of Santa Cruz in two stages:

Runway, Platform, Taxiway and Access Road: through the General Administration of Provincial Highways (AGVP), public tender awarded to the companies Esuco SA - Decavial SA UTE, start date: October 1997. Completion date: May 1999. Construction Inspector for AGVP: Ing. Alejandro Sofía, Technical Representative and Construction Manager: Ing. Mauro Guatti.
Terminal Building: a year later, through a public works concession from the Government of the Province of Santa Cruz, the construction and operation of the Terminal Building and Infrastructure was awarded to the London Supply Company, who appointed Mario Feldman as general director of works ( 1941-2003). It was inaugurated in November 2000. It was built to replace the Lago Argentino Airport. This airport has undergone a significant expansion carried out in 2014. This has increased the operational capacity and the concurrence factor. In 2016 it received about 12 daily flights and together with the new SAMIC Hospital in El Calafate inaugurated in 2015, the airport has improved its category.
The terminal was designed by Carlos Ott, a Canadian nationalized Uruguayan architect, who was also responsible for the passenger terminal at the International Airport of Ushuaia and Punta del Este - Uruguay. For this reason, the terminals have similar characteristics: a rich stone design and cantilevered roof plans, appropriate to the climatic characteristics of the area.

El Calafate International Airport is an important means of access for tourists visiting Los Glaciares National Park.
